Maison Blanche makes true Bordeaux of terroir biodynamic, clay and limestone, and aimed squarely at freshness and finesse over power and flash. It's a throwback to the days before flying winemakers homogenized the region. The estate had a twenty year head start on sustainable agriculture and is now Demeter certified, sitting comfortably alongside regional pioneers like Jaugueyron, Puy Arnaud, and Pontet Canet.
